net.minecraft.client.gui.screens.achievement

class StatsScreen$ItemStatisticsList

extends ObjectSelectionList<StatsScreen$ItemStatisticsList$ItemRow>

All mapped superinterfaces:

ContainerEventHandler, GuiEventListener, Widget

dpb$b
net.minecraft.client.gui.screens.achievement.StatsScreen$ItemStatisticsList
net.minecraft.class_447$class_4200
net.minecraft.client.gui.screen.StatsScreen$ItemStatsListWidget
net.minecraft.client.gui.screen.StatsScreen$StatsList

Field summary

Modifier and TypeField
protected final List<StatType<Block>>
a
blockColumns
field_18754
blockStatTypes
field_195113_v
protected final List<StatType<Item>>
o
itemColumns
field_18755
itemStatTypes
field_195114_w
private final int[]
v
iconOffsets
field_18753
HEADER_ICON_SPRITE_INDICES
field_195112_D
protected int
p
headerPressed
field_18756
selectedHeaderColumn
field_195115_x
protected final List<Item>
q
statItemList
field_18757
items
field_195116_y
protected final Comparator<Item>
r
itemStatSorter
field_18758
comparator
field_195117_z
protected StatType<?>
s
sortColumn
field_18759
selectedStatType
field_195110_A
protected int
t
sortOrder
field_18760
field_18760
field_195111_B

Constructor summary

ModifierConstructor
public (StatsScreen arg0, Minecraft client)

Method summary

Modifier and TypeMethod
protected void
a(dfm arg0, int arg1, int arg2, dfo arg3)
renderHeader(PoseStack arg0, int arg1, int arg2, Tesselator arg3)
method_25312(class_4587 arg0, int arg1, int arg2, class_289 arg3)
renderHeader(MatrixStack arg0, int arg1, int arg2, Tessellator arg3)
func_230448_a_(MatrixStack arg0, int arg1, int arg2, Tessellator arg3)
public int
d()
getRowWidth()
method_25322()
getRowWidth()
func_230949_c_()
protected int
e()
getScrollbarPosition()
method_25329()
getScrollbarPositionX()
func_230952_d_()
protected void
a(dfm arg0)
renderBackground(PoseStack arg0)
method_25325(class_4587 arg0)
renderBackground(MatrixStack arg0)
func_230433_a_(MatrixStack arg0)
protected void
a(int arg0, int arg1)
clickedHeader(int arg0, int arg1)
method_25310(int arg0, int arg1)
clickedHeader(int arg0, int arg1)
func_230938_a_(int arg0, int arg1)
private StatType<?>
a(int arg0)
getColumn(int arg0)
method_19410(int arg0)
getStatType(int headerColumn)
func_195108_d(int arg0)
private int
b(adz<?> arg0)
getColumnIndex(StatType<?> arg0)
method_19409(class_3448<?> arg0)
getHeaderIndex(StatType<?> statType)
func_195105_b(StatType<?> arg0)
protected void
a(dfm arg0, int arg1, int arg2)
renderDecorations(PoseStack arg0, int arg1, int arg2)
method_25320(class_4587 arg0, int arg1, int arg2)
renderDecorations(MatrixStack arg0, int arg1, int arg2)
func_230447_a_(MatrixStack arg0, int arg1, int arg2)
protected void
a(dfm arg0, nr arg1, int arg2, int arg3)
renderMousehoverTooltip(PoseStack arg0, Component arg1, int arg2, int arg3)
method_19407(class_4587 arg0, class_2561 arg1, int arg2, int arg3)
render(MatrixStack matrices, Text arg1, int mouseX, int mouseY)
func_238680_a_(MatrixStack arg0, ITextComponent arg1, int arg2, int arg3)
protected Component
a(blx arg0)
getString(Item arg0)
method_19406(class_1792 arg0)
getText(Item item)
func_200208_a(Item arg0)
protected void
a(adz<?> arg0)
sortByColumn(StatType<?> arg0)
method_19408(class_3448<?> arg0)
selectStatType(StatType<?> statType)
func_195107_a(StatType<?> arg0)